Property summary
This historic restaurant building contains approximately 6,809 square feet and is configured for food service and event use. The interior features a bar plus six separate dining rooms, with the dining areas designed to be partitioned for private parties or opened together for larger gatherings. Amenities include a downstairs gas fireplace and an upstairs electric fireplace heater, multiple TVs located in the bar and one dining room, and a projector screen suitable for seminars. The front dining room and patio provide lake views, and the exterior includes a patio with tables and a lounge area. Climate-controlled storage for food service is supported by one indoor and two outdoor walk-in coolers and one walk-in freezer. The original bar includes commemorative name plates, and additional exterior appeal is supported by landscaping in front of the building. The property includes storage areas in both the basement and upstairs, and it has undergone recent system and interior updates including a fire system, equipment updates, refreshed dining rooms, new hardwood floors upstairs, and selected patio furnishings.
